| Rosebank 12 Year Old - Flora and Fauna | GlenAllachie 21 Year Old - Batch Six | |
|---|---|---|
| Distillery | Rosebank | GlenAllachie |
| Region | Lowland | Speyside |
| Country | Scotland | Scotland |
| Type | Single Malt | Single Malt |
| ABV | 43% | 52.8% |
| Age | 12 yr | 21 yr |
| Price | £399 | £297.99 |
| Rating | 5.00/5 | — |
